Introduction

The phrase Bitcoin Hyper is increasingly appearing in discussions about crypto when market activity increases and investor sentiment increases. The term is not an officially recognized technical term, however, it’s a term that is employed by analysts and traders to define times when Bitcoin exhibits unusually high speed as well as rapid price fluctuations and a high level of market participation. This “hyper” phases often attract interest from retail as well as institutions.

Being aware of the meaning behind what Bitcoin Hyper represents can help buyers and sellers understand market behavior in high-energy periods.

What Does Bitcoin Hyper Mean

Bitcoin Hyper typically is a term used to describe a condition of the market, where Bitcoin has:

  • Price movement is accelerated
  • A rise in trading volume
  • Increased social media, News coverage
  • Emotional reactions strong from investors

The phases may occur in rapid rallies, abrupt breaks, or extreme volatility. Although the excitement can be high however, these situations also call for be cautious.

What Triggers a Bitcoin Hyper Phase

A variety of factors could push Bitcoin to a state of hyper-momentum.

Market Demand Surges

If the pressure to buy increases quickly the momentum of price can increase. The most common scenario is when prices break of resistance levels.

News and Narrative Shifts

Significant headlines, developments in the regulatory environment institutions, regulatory developments, or macroeconomic events can lead to swift changes in mood that propel Bitcoin to a new high.

Retail Investor Activity

When there is a high level of activity the retail market increases dramatically. This can increase prices in both direction.

Bitcoin Hyper vs Normal Market Cycles

Bitcoin usually goes through cycles of growth, expansion, distribution as well as correction. Bitcoin Hyper typically appears in the expansion phase, when prices are soaring and the influence of emotions is dominant in decisions.

Contrary to the steady growth phase Hyper periods are characterized with speed, not stability. The gains can come swiftly however, reversals could occur in a flash.

Is Bitcoin Hyper Always Bullish

Although Bitcoin Hyper is often associated with an upward trend however, it’s not all the time purely positive. Hyper momentum could be a catalyst for:

  • Conditions that are overbought
  • Leverage usage has increased
  • Corrections and sharp pullbacks

Markets that are driven by emotion more than the fundamentals usually have greater risk. Expert traders usually seek out confirmation signals instead of reacting just to a flurry of speculation.

How Traders Interpret Bitcoin Hyper Signals

Traders employ a mixture of indicators as well as sentiment analysis in order to recognize hyper phases.

The most common observations are:

  • Rapid volume expansion
  • Bright breakout candles
  • The rate of financing has increased in the derivatives market
  • Heavy social media engagement

These indicators help traders determine whether the momentum is long-lasting or is nearing the end of its run.

Impact of Bitcoin Hyper on Altcoins

If Bitcoin goes through a phase of hyper-activity that is triggered by the wider crypto market, it typically responds. In certain instances, Bitcoin dominance increases as the flow of capital through BTC. Other times, altcoins are subject to delayed or heightened responses.

Altcoin performance throughout Bitcoin Hyper is dependent on the structure of the market and investor confidence. A few traders shift profits to altcoins once Bitcoin stabilizes.

Psychology Behind Bitcoin Hyper Moments

The Bitcoin Hyper phase highlights the emotional character of cryptocurrency markets. The fear of missing out (FOMO) is a common theme which prompts investors to move swiftly.

The psychological pressure that this creates can be:

  • Increase the pace of price changes
  • Reduce rational decision-making
  • Increase in short-term speculation

The understanding of market psychology can assist investors to avoid taking impulsive decisions in times of high momentum.

Risk Management During Hyper Momentum

Bitcoin Hyper phases require disciplined risk management. The high volatility can increase both the opportunity as well as risk.

Innovative strategies include:

  • Avoiding excessive leverage
  • Utilizing clear exit and entry plan
  • Be aware of the size of your position
  • Be focused on market structure

This helps reduce the risk of being exposed to sudden changes in direction.
